Transaction ecc88915cb98bac5d9d202508a2067ef241994bb4d35a98d4649097f24a0d69f
1 Input
1 Output
-
ecc88915cb98bac5d9d202508a2067ef241994bb4d35a98d4649097f24a0d69f:0
- value
- 27817956
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d6703532b580df7672e3ad3e8d94e608f77eecac O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LYr2PRo3R7rxBwA3stjwwrR2f9qDGSqPH